Apache Portable Runtime

Apache Portable Runtime (APR) er et støttebibliotek for Apache web server. Det gir et sett med APIer som mapper det underliggende operativsystemet (OS).[5] Der hvor OS ikke støtter spesifikke funksjoner, sørger APR for en emulering. Dermed kan programmere bruke APR for å gjøre program virkelig portable mellom plattformer.

Apache Portable Runtime
Utvikler(e)Apache Software Foundation
Nyeste versjon1.7.4 (16. april 2023)[1]
Kodelagerhttps://github.com/apache/apr
OperativsystemUnix-liknende Microsoft Windows
Skrevet iC[2][3]
TypeProgramvarebibliotek[3]
LisensApache-lisensen
Nettstedapr.apache.org (en)[4]
Last nedhttps://apr.apache.org/download.cgi

APR var opprinnelig en del av Apache HTTP Server, men Apache Software Foundation spant det ut som et eget prosjekt. Andre applikasjoner kan bruke dette for å oppnå plattformuavhengighet.

Funksjonalitet rediger

Følgende plattformuavhengig funksjonalitet inkluderes i APR:

Referanser rediger

  1. ^ https://github.com/apache/apr/releases/tag/1.7.4; utgivelsesdato: 16. april 2023; besøksdato: 13. april 2024.
  2. ^ «The apache_portable_runtime Open Source Project on Open Hub: Languages Page». Open Hub. Besøkt 18. juli 2018. 
  3. ^ a b https://projects.apache.org/json/projects/apr-portable_runtime.json; besøksdato: 8. april 2020.
  4. ^ projects.apache.org, besøkt 8. april 2020[Hentet fra Wikidata]
  5. ^ Stable Apache Release Hits Arkivert 29. mars 2016 hos Wayback Machine., Sean Michael Kerner, 2 December 2005, "Apache Portable Runtime (APR) 1.0 API, which provides libraries that interface between the underlying operating system and the server."

Eksterne lenker rediger

  Wikibøker: Apache Portable Runtime – bøker